Additional information

<01>A novel diversity antenna is presented for WiFi (802.11b/g) and WiMAX applications. It comprises two independent radiators with a ‘defected’ ground plane and a neutralization line between them to achieve good impedance matching and low mutual coupling. The antenna achieves an impedance bandwidth of 54.5% (over 2.4-4.2 GHz), with a reflection coefficient <-10 dB and mutual coupling <-17 dB. Good agreement is obtained between the computed and measured electromagnetic characteristics, plus the envelope correlation coefficient and channel capacity loss. The design is thus attractive either for multiple-input multiple-output (MIMO) mobile devices or for diversity (redundant) wireless links
